Toronto Blue Jays Welcome A Chicago Cub Farmhand Jason Smith To Their Nest

MLN Newswire - www.mlntherawfeed.com - The TORONTO BLUE JAYS selected INF JASON SMITH from the Chicago Cubs in today’s Rule 5 Draft held at the Winter Meetings in Orlando.

Smith, 28, spent the 2006 season in the Colorado organization playing for both the Colorado Rockies and Colorado Springs Sky Sox (AAA) of the Pacific Coast League. He was signed this past off-season (Nov 12) by the Chicago Cubs as a minor league free agent. The 6’3”, 200 lb., left handed hitting infielder batted .263 (26-99) with five home runs and 13 RBI in 49 games for the Rockies, while also posting a .291 average (41-141) with nine doubles, five triples, four home runs, and 23 RBI in 41 games at the AAA level in Colorado Springs. The native of Meridian, Mississippi has appeared in 166 Major League games covering the past six seasons (Cubs 2001, Tampa Bay 2002-03, Detroit 2004-05, Colorado 2006), and has played at all four infield positions over that span.
